Mitchell S. Fineman, M.D.

Dr. Mitchell Fineman graduated Summa Cum Laude from Emory University School of Medicine where he was elected to the Alpha Omega Alpha Medical Honor Society. Dr. Fineman completed his medical internship at UMDNJ, Robert Wood Johnson Medical School in New Brunswick, NJ. He performed his ophthalmology residency and two year vitreoretinal fellowship at Wills Eye Hospital in Philadelphia.

Following his formal training, Dr. Fineman was in private practice for three years as a vitreoretinal surgeon in Pittsburgh, PA and was a Clinical Instructor in Ophthalmology at the University of Pittsburgh School of Medicine. Dr. Fineman is Board Certified in Ophthalmology. He is an Attending Surgeon at Wills Eye Hospital and Associate Professor of Ophthalmology at Sidney Kimmel Medical College at Thomas Jefferson University

Dr. Fineman is a member and fellow of the American Academy of Ophthalmology and a member of the Pennsylvania Academy of Ophthalmology and the American Society of Retina Specialists. He is also a member of the Greater Philadelphia Ophthalmic Society, an organization dedicated to the continuing education and information sharing of ophthalmologists throughout the tri-state area where he has served as Secretary/Treasurer and President. Of special interest to Dr. Fineman is sports related ocular trauma, and he has served as the team ophthalmologist for the Philadelphia Eagles since 2003.

Dr. Fineman has served as an associate examiner for the American Board of Ophthalmology. He currently serves as a medical expert for the Vaccine Injury Compensation Program of the Department of Health and Human Services for the U.S. Department of Justice. He is a Diplomate, National Board of Medical Examiners, and he is a lecturer for the Medical Resident Education Program at Wills Eye Hospital, as well as the medical students at Sidney Kimmel Medical College at Thomas Jefferson

University. He also lectures at numerous meetings and programs for the communities of the greater Philadelphia area. He has authored numerous scientific publications and also is an investigator for several major international clinical trials. Dr. Fineman is a highly regarded expert in his field and has been honored with inclusion in Best Doctors in America®, Guide to America’s Top Ophthalmologists, Pennsylvania “Top Doc” and South Jersey Magazine “Top Physician”.
